The National Enquirer's parent company reportedly paid a doorman $30,000 to keep quiet about a rumor about Trump's sex life Dennis Van Tine/MediaPunch The National Enquirer's parent company paid a former Trump Tower doorman $30,000 for a story on Trump's sex life, and never published it. Eight months before, the company paid $150,000 to a former Playboy Playmate who claimed she'd had an affair with Donald Trump. The rumor the doorman had was that the president had fathered a secret child with an employee at Trump World Tower.
